The effects of physiotherapeutic interventions on functional movement in intensive care patients according to the ICF classification.
| Intervention | Effect on level of anatomical features | Outcome measure | Author, year (level of evidence) | Scientific level of conclusion |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Mobilization in chair | ↑ respiratory frequency ↑ oxygen saturation, ↑ respiratory reserve, ↑ heart rate, ↑ blood pressure/MAP, ↑,Ve, Vt, fr, Vt/T1 | Respiratory and haemodynamic parameters and blood values | Genc, 2012 (B); Stiller, 2004 (C); Zafiropoulos 2004 (C) | 2 and 3 |
| Exercise therapy (passive and active); training of ADL’s (mobilization protocol) | ↑ Il-10 anti-inflammatory cytokine | Blood values | Winkelman, 2012 (B) | 2 |
| CPM | Decreased loss of proteins | Muscle biopsy, blood values | Griffiths, 1995 (B); Amidei, 2013 (B) | 2 |
| Stretching | ↑ ROM | Passive knee extension test | Reid, 2004 (B) | 2 |
| EMS | ↑ Muscle thickness, ↑micro circulation, ↑ oxygen consumption, ↑ reperfusion, ↓ muscle atrophy | Ultrasound, NIRS, outline upper limb (of the lower extremity) | Gruther, 2010 (A2); Gerovasili, 2009 (B); Meesen, 2010 (B); Angelopoulos, 2013 (B); Hirose, 2013 (B) | 1 and 2 |
| Intervention | Effect on level of functioning | Outcome measure | Author, year (level of evidence) | Scientific level of conclusion |
| Mobilization in chair | ↑ Vt | MIP, MEP, Vt | Chang, 2011 (B) | 2 |
| Immobilization | ↑ Impairment in ROM | Measuring angles of ROM | Clavet, 2008 and 2011 (C) | 3 |
| (Stationary) cycling | ↑ Strength in muscles. Quadriceps at hospital discharge | HHD- isometric quadriceps strength | Burtin, 2009 (B) | 2 |
| EMS | ↑ Muscle strength (prevention CIPNM) | MRC sum score, handgrip strength | Karatzanos, 2012 (B); Routsi, 2010 (B); Rodrigues, 2012 (B); Parry, 2013 (A1); Williams, 2014 (A1) | 1 and 2 |
| Intervention | Effects on level of activity | Outcome measure | Author, year (level of evidence) | Scientific level of conclusion |
| Exercise therapy (passive and active); training of ADL’s | ↑ ADL’s at hospital discharge | Katz-ADL, BI, FIM | Schweickert, 2009 (A2); Chen 2012 (B) | 1 and 2 |
| (Stationary) cycling | ↑ ADL’s at hospital discharge | 6MWT, SF36 | Burtin, 2009 (B) | 2 |
| Intervention | Other effects | Outcome measure | Author, year (level of evidence) | Scientific level of conclusion |
| Exercise therapy 20 min (passive and active) | ↓ ICU, hospital LOS | LOS ICU, hospital | Morris, 2008 (C); Winkelman, 2012 (B) | 2 and 3 |
| EMS | ↓ Weaning time, ↓ ICU, hospital LOS | MRC (sum) score, LOS ICU, hospital | Routsi, 2010 (B); Williams, 2014 (A1) | 1 and 2 |
6MWT: 6-minute walking test; ADL: activities of daily living; BI: Barthel Index; CIPNM: critical illness polyneuromyopathy; CPM: continuous passive motion; EMS: electro muscular stimulation; FIM: Functional Independence Measure; fr: respiratory rate; HHD: hand held dynamometer; ICU: intensive care unit; LOS: length of stay; MAP: mean arterial pressure; MEP: maximum expiratory pressure; MIP: maximum inspiratory pressure; MRC: Medical Research Council; NIRS: near infrared spectroscopy; ROM: range of motion; SF36: Short Form-36; Ve: minute ventilation; Vt: tidal volume; Vt/T1: flow rates; Katz-ADL: The Katz index of independence in Activities of Daily Living.
Scientific level of conclusion – Level 1: studies from A1 or minimal two A2 studies; Level 2: one A2 study or minimal two B studies; Level 3: one study from B or C; Level 4: opinion of expert.
